Every believer in Jesus Christ is on a path of sanctification, but we are all at different stages along that path. The Digital Path exists to redeem the technology we use each day for the purpose of encouraging fellow believers to keep making progress in their spiritual journey.

Who's behind this

John D. Delano, Ph.D.

I write textbooks that teach programming and data work from a Christian perspective, and I build small apps that try to be genuinely useful. The Digital Path is where that work lives — the books, the apps, and an ongoing conversation about using technology well.
